Shares of Nucor Co. (NYSE:NUE - Get Free Report) have been assigned a consensus recommendation of "Moderate Buy" from the nine research firms that are covering the stock, Marketbeat.com reports. Two investment anal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ating, six have given a buy rating and one has issued a strong buy rating on the company. The average 12 month price target among brokers that have issued ratings on the stock in the last year is $160.33.
Several research firms have recently weighed in on NUE. StockNews.com downgraded Nucor from a "hold" rating to a "sell" rating in a research report on Wednesday, April 30th. Morgan Stanley set a $164.00 price target on Nucor in a research report on Monday, March 24th. Jefferies Financial Group increased their price target on Nucor from $125.00 to $135.00 and gave the stock a "hold" rating in a research report on Wednesday, January 29th. JPMorgan Chase & Co. dropped their price target on Nucor from $156.00 to $140.00 and set an "overweight" rating on the stock in a research report on Wednesday, April 16th. Finally, Argus set a $155.00 price target on shares of Nucor in a research report on Wednesday, March 5th.

Nucor Trading Down 0.7%
NUE stock traded down $0.79 during midday trading on Friday, reaching $115.03. 1,197,377 shares of the company traded hands, compared to its average volume of 2,110,004. Nucor has a 52-week low of $97.59 and a 52-week high of $173.00.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.27, a quick ratio of 1.48 and a current ratio of 2.51. The business has a 50 day moving average of $117.38 and a 200-day moving average of $128.20. The firm has a market capitalization of $26.52 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 13.68, a P/E/G ratio of 0.96 and a beta of 1.73.
Nucor (NYSE:NUE -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Monday, April 28th. The basic materials company reported $0.77 ear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of $0.92 by ($0.15). Nucor had a net margin of 6.60% and a return on equity of 9.85%. The firm had revenue of $7.83 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$7.25 billion. During the same quarter last year, the firm earned $3.46 EPS. The company's revenue was down 3.8% on a year-over-year basis. As a group, sell-side analysts expect that Nucor will post 7.64 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.
Insider Buying and Selling at Nucor
In related news, CEO Leon J. Topalian sold 34,238 shares of the firm's stock in a transaction on Thursday, May 1st. The shares were sold at an average price of $120.19, for a total transaction of $4,115,065.22. Following the sale, the chief executive officer now owns 162,993 shares in the company, valued at approximately $19,590,128.67. This trade represents a 17.36%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The transaction was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which can be accessed through this hyperlink. 0.46% of the stock is currently owned by corporate insiders.

Nucor Company Profile
(
Get Free ReportNucor Corporation engages in manufacture and sale of steel and steel products. It operates in three segments: steel mills, steel products, and raw materials. The Steel Mills segment produces hot-rolled, cold-rolled, and galvanized sheet steel products; plate steel products; wide-flange beams, beam blanks, and H-piling and sheet piling structural steel products; bar steel products, such as blooms, billets, concrete reinforcing and merchant bars, and engineered special bar quality products; and engages in the steel trading and rebar distribution businesses.
